Description James Peach 2003-11-09 19:23:54 UTC
I just upgraded to samba3 and found that printing stopped working because
the %U substitution was not being made on my print command. I presume that
this is caused by using MS_RPC instead of NetBIOS for printing(?).

At any rate, printing failed because the sambalp command wasn't getting 
enough command line arguments. However, the last two arguments are not
really necessary, so it would be more robust to allow them to be empty.
Comment 1 James Peach 2003-11-09 19:27:06 UTC
Created attachment 245 [details]
Patch to make argv parsing less strict.

This patch defaults the user and machine arguments to the
sambalp script and makes them optional.
